Understanding the Error Message
The error message 'the subreport could not be found at the specified location. Please verify that the subreport has been published and that the name is correct' is a common issue encountered in reporting systems. This warning usually indicates that the application cannot locate a subreport that is supposed to be linked to a main report, resulting in disruption of functionality.
Common Causes of the Error
Several factors can cause the subreport not to be found. Understanding these will help you in troubleshooting and resolving the issue efficiently.
Key factors include:
- Incorrect path or URL for the subreport file.
- Subreport not properly deployed or published.
- Mismatched subreport name in the main report.
- Insufficient permissions to access the subreport.
Steps to Resolve the Error
Fixing the subreport issue requires a systematic approach. Below are steps to help you trace and rectify the error efficiently.
Follow these troubleshooting steps:
- Verify the path specified for the subreport in the main report.
- Check if the subreport is published in the designated location.
- Ensure the subreport name matches exactly without any typos.
- Review user permissions for both main and subreport access.
Best Practices for Managing Reports
While errors can occur, following best practices can significantly reduce their appearance. Consider implementing structured approaches to your reporting development.
To maintain smooth reporting processes:
- Regularly verify and update the linking between main and subreports.
- Keep a log of all subreports with their respective names and paths.
- Conduct periodic audits of report permissions.
- Hire reporting experts who can effectively manage and troubleshoot issues.
When to Consider Outsourcing
If troubleshooting does not resolve your issue, it could be time to outsource report development work to experts. At ProsperaSoft, we ensure that our clients have access to experienced professionals who can efficiently develop and maintain reporting systems, alleviating the burden from internal teams and ensuring that functionality issues, like the subreport error, are swiftly addressed.
Conclusion
Encountering the 'subreport could not be found' error can be troubling, but with proper understanding and proactive measures, it can often be resolved quickly. Continuous learning and adopting effective reporting practices will not only mitigate this error but also enhance your overall operational efficiency.
Just get in touch with us and we can discuss how ProsperaSoft can contribute in your success
LET’S CREATE REVOLUTIONARY SOLUTIONS, TOGETHER.
Thanks for reaching out! Our Experts will reach out to you shortly.




